自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(7)
  • 收藏
  • 关注

原创 JAVA基础知识-面向对象

文章目录面向对象继承继承的概述继承概述实现继承的方式继承的好处和弊端继承的好处继承的弊端Java 中继承的特点Java继承中成员变量的特点super关键字以及继承中的方法重写super关键字的概述和使用super关键字的概述Java继承中构造方法的特点Java继承中成员方法的特点Java 继承中成员方法的特点方法重写的概述和使用方法重写的概述方法重写的应用方法重写的注意事项多态多态的概述多态中成员的访问特点多态中成员访问特点多态的好处和弊端多态中的转型问题多态中的内存图面向对象继承继承的概述继承概述

2021-10-16 20:48:23 99

原创 JAVA基础知识--面向对象

面向对象面向对象概述面向对象思想• 我们回想一下,前面我们完成一个需求的步骤:首先是搞清楚我们要做什么,然后在分析怎么做,最后我们再代码体现。一步一步去实现,而具体的每一步都需要我们去实现和操作。这些步骤相互调用和协作,完成我们的需求。• 在上面的每一个具体步骤中我们都是参与者,并且需要面对具体的每一个步骤和过程,这就是面向过程最直接的体现。• 那么什么是面向过程开发呢? 面向过程开发,其实就是面向着具体的每一个步骤和过程,把每一个步骤和过程完成,然后由这些功能方法相互调用,完成需求。• 面向过

2021-10-15 16:48:31 71

原创 java基础知识 —方法

方法的概述方法的概述和定义格式简单的说:方法就是完成特定功能的代码块在很多语言里面都有函数的定义 , 函数在Java中被称为方法格式:修饰符 返回值类型 方法名(参数类型 参数名1,参数类型 参数名2…) {函数体;return 返回值;}方法格式解释修饰符 目前记住 public static返回值类型 用于限定返回值的数据类型方法名 一个名字,为了方便我们调用方法参数类型 用于接收调用方法时传入的数据的类型参数名 用于接收调用方法时传入的数据的变量方法体 完成功能的代码

2021-10-14 19:49:02 47

原创 JAVA基础知识-数组

文章目录数组介绍及动态初始化数组的概述和定义格式数组的定义格式数组初始化之动态初始化数组初始化之动态初始化数组内存结构及静态初始化JVM内存划分数组初始化之静态初始化数组介绍及动态初始化数组的概述和定义格式数组是存储多个变量(元素)的东西(容器)这多个变量的数据类型要一致数组是存储同一种数据类型多个元素的容器。数组既可以存储基本数据类型,也可以存储引用数据类型。数组的定义格式格式1:数据类型[] 数组名;格式2:数据类型 数组名[];数组初始化之动态初始化Java中的数组必须先初始化,

2021-10-14 11:28:12 156

原创 JAVA基础知识

文章目录循环结构for循环的格式及基本使用while循环语句格式dowhile循环语句格式三种循环的区别控制循环语句break的使用场景continue的使用场景Random随机数Random的使用步骤循环结构for循环的格式及基本使用for(初始化语句;判断条件语句;控制条件语句) {循环体语句;}A:执行初始化语句B:执行判断条件语句,看其结果是true还是false如果是false,循环结束。如果是true,继续执行。C:执行循环体语句D:执行控制条件语句E:回到B继续wh

2021-10-13 21:37:28 38

原创 JAVA基础知识

JAVA基础知识运算符算数运算符• 运算符对常量和变量进行操作的符号称为运算符• 表达式用运算符把常量或者变量连接起来符号java语法的式子就可以称为表达式。不同运算符连接的式子体现的是不同类型的表达式。定义两个int类型的变量a,b,做加法(a + b)• 常用运算符算术运算符赋值运算符关系运算符逻辑运算符三元运算符A:什么是运算符就是对常量和变量进行操作的符号。B:算数运算符有哪些* +,-,*,/,%,++,–算数运算符取余和除法的区别:%:取余运算符。得到的是两

2021-10-12 19:20:28 57

原创 2021-10-12

文章目录java基础知识平台jdk环境配置ECLIPSE工作台项目删除和导入语法注释关键字常量变量数据类型标识符定义变量数据类型转换java基础知识平台平台:指的是操作系统(Windows,Linux,Mac)跨平台:Java程序可以在任意操作系统上运行,一次编写到处运行原理:实现跨平台需要依赖Java的虚拟机 JVMjdkJDK包含JRE 和开发工具包JRE 包含 核心类库和JVMJDK是提供给Java开发人员使用的,其中包含了java的开发工具,也包括了JRE。所以安装了JDK,就不用

2021-10-12 16:24:38 5431

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除